The SVC ones are the nicest if you can afford them.

I opted for some cheap'ish aftermarket ones off ebay. I think they were about £25 and they are nicely chromed but probably only cheap steel shells. They have flat backs so not a perfect match for the SVC headlights but don't look out of place to most on-lookers. No sign of any rust spots yet. I think they were a Maxtel brand or something like that.
The ones you've found look good because they are stainless but i'm not sure the clear lenses will go with your SVC headlights and the retro BRG look you're planning?
